Dear Editor - On June 7, your letters page included a reminiscence from your correspondent Martin Robertson about a 1960s pop drummer named Charles Twystleton-Wyckett, who acquired the nick- name 'Sticky.' Martin wondered whether or not 'Sticky' was still alive.

I am fairly confident that I can re-assure Martin that 'Sticky' is still very much alive and drumming in the Midlands. I have enjoyed hearing 'Sticky Wicket and his Swinging Little Big Band' over the last few years, in particular at the Fiddle & Bone and the James Brindley. Sticky's band now specialise in 1940s jazz and swing, supported by both Sutton Coldfield based vocalist Serena Hoard-Douglas and a selection from our local pool of talented instrumentalists. Very splendid it is too.
